hey,
my system runs fine under os x 10.6.8.
i have 2 hard drives, one with the os x installation and one with a windows 7 system on it.
when my machine boots up, it goes directly into os x - i don`t have the choice to boot into windows. i just enabled the ahci drivers via regedit in the windows drive but nothing changed. the only chance to get into windows is to change the priority in bios.

what can i do to have a choice quite after booting?
i used the standard iboot and mulitbeast mehod.

acd, add

<key>Instant Menu</key>
<string>Yes</string>

to the com.chameleon.boot.plist in the /extra folder

- make sure you activated the ahci mode in win with regedit, there are a lot of tutorials in the web, its about 1 minute of work... if you don`t get into your win installation put the setting in bios back to ide mode
- switch back in bios to ahci
- boot into max os x
- add

<key>Instant Menu</key>
<string>Yes</string>

to the com.chameleon.boot.plist in the /extra folder

- restart
- have fun
